Qigong is part of the ancient healing system of Chinese medicine. The term “qigong” is made up of the words “qi” meaning “vital energy,” and “gong” meaning “skill cultivated through steady practice.” Qigong is therefore about working with or mastering the energy of life. By consistently practicing the various forms of Qigong, which consist of gentle, easy, flowing movements you can regulate and harmonise your mind, body and spirit. This helps create a sense of peace, calm and relaxation for better health and wellbeing.

Qigong Research
A large amount of research supports the psychological and physiological benefits of Qigong:
- A 24 week Ba Duan Jin exercise intervention effectively improved cognitive ability and reduced physical frailty in older adults
- A 12 week Ba Duan Jin exercise program observed improvements in sleep quality, sleep duration, as well as anxiety and depression in post menopausal women
- Qigong is an evidence based exercise and potentially beneficial for women, especially on depressive symptoms, quality of life and fatigue
- Ba Duan Jin is effective in enhancing global cognitive function and memory in middle aged and older adults
